AI Technical Summary

Technical Problem

Existing egg beaters are prone to axial displacement when adjusting the size of the whisk strands, making the locking operation inconvenient and affecting the egg beating effect and service life.

Method used

It adopts an irregularly shaped connecting rod and locking device design. The locking device can be operated with one hand via a knob and a moving head to prevent the egg beater from rotating axially. Combined with the handle design, it can achieve automatic adjustment and locking.

Benefits of technology

This design ensures that the whisk moves only longitudinally, avoiding axial rotation, thus improving whisking efficiency and lifespan, and making operation more convenient and effortless.

Description

TECHNICAL FIELD

[0001] The utility model relates to food processing equipment field, concretely relates to a portable egg beater. BACKGROUND

[0002] The egg beater is a tool for mixing egg white and yolk into egg liquid or beating egg white and yolk into foam in daily life.

[0003] Some egg beaters on the market can change the size of the beating wire to adapt to different amounts of egg liquid, but the middle shaft of these egg beaters is cylindrical, and the fixing of the beating wire size is achieved by setting a knob in the vertical direction of the middle shaft for fastening and fixing. This makes the beating wire prone to axial deviation when adjusting the size of the beating wire, affecting the final beating effect and the service life of the beating wire; and the locking and fixing need to be operated by both hands to achieve the fastening effect, and it is not convenient to adjust during use. UTILITY MODEL CONTENTS

[0004] The utility model aims at providing a portable egg beater to solve the problem of axial rotation and inconvenient locking operation of the existing egg beater when adjusting the beating wire.

[0005] To achieve the purpose of the utility model, the utility model provides a portable egg beater, which comprises a connecting rod, a handle and a beating wire, the beating wire is arranged at one end of the connecting rod, the handle is arranged at the other end of the connecting rod, the connecting rod is a special-shaped connecting rod, and the cross section of the special-shaped connecting rod is a polygonal structure; the egg beater further comprises a connecting head and a locking piece, the special-shaped connecting rod passes through the connecting head, the connecting head is fixed on the special-shaped connecting rod, the side of the connecting head close to the handle is provided with the locking piece, the special-shaped connecting rod passes through the locking piece, and the locking piece can move along the length direction of the special-shaped connecting rod; the number of the beating wires is multiple, one end of the multiple beating wires is inserted into the side of the connecting head away from the handle in the circumferential direction and is fixed; the other end of the beating wire is inserted into the side of the locking piece close to the connecting head in the circumferential direction and is fixed.

[0006] As can be seen from the above scheme, the setting of the locking piece makes the size of the beating wire variable, the setting of the special-shaped connecting rod plays a guiding role in the movement of the locking piece, prevents the beating wire from rotating during the movement of the locking piece, makes the beating wire only move longitudinally and not rotate axially, and ensures the beating effect and the service life of the beating wire, and the above operations can be operated by one hand, so that the egg beater is more convenient to use.

[0007] Further, the locking piece comprises a knob and a moving head, the moving head is closer to the connecting head than the knob, and the beating wire is fixed on the side of the moving head facing the connecting head.

[0008] From the above scheme, the knob is set to make the egg beater not need additional external part to realize the fastening effect, and it is more convenient for single-handed operation to realize the adjustment of the egg beating rib, and the appearance is more beautiful.

[0009] Further, the moving head includes a fastening protrusion and a rib fixing end, the rib fixing end is connected with the fastening protrusion, the egg beating rib is fixed on the side of the rib fixing end facing the connecting head, and the rib fixing end is provided with an external thread on the side close to the fastening protrusion.

[0010] Further, the number of the fastening protrusions is multiple, the fastening protrusions are formed along the circumferential direction of the rib fixing end and extend away from the connecting head, and the fastening protrusions are elastic members.

[0011] From the above scheme, when the knob is completely tightened, the fastening protrusion tightly abuts the outer surface of the special-shaped connecting rod 1 to realize the fixation of the locking member; when the knob is loosened, there is a gap between the fastening protrusion and the outer surface of the special-shaped connecting rod, so that the movement of the locking member along the special-shaped connecting rod can be realized, and the above structure is simple and stable in performance.

[0012] Further, the number of the fastening protrusions is the same as the number of the side walls of the special-shaped connecting rod.

[0013] From the above scheme, the above setting ensures the fixing effect when locked.

[0014] Further, the knob is provided with a circular table end, and the circular table end is arranged on the side of the knob away from the connecting head.

[0015] From the above scheme, the above setting facilitates the movement of the knob when loosened.

[0016] Further, the handle includes an inner handle, a fixing sleeve, a moving sleeve and an elastic member; the fixing sleeve is sleeved on the side of the special-shaped connecting rod away from the connecting head, the moving sleeve is arranged on the axis of the fixing sleeve, the special-shaped connecting rod extends into the moving sleeve, the outer side of the moving sleeve is provided with the inner handle, and the inner handle is connected with the fixing sleeve; the inner wall of the inner handle is provided with a threaded first protrusion, the outer wall of the moving sleeve is provided with multiple second protrusions in the circumferential direction, the second protrusions are in contact with the inner wall of the inner handle on which the first protrusion is not arranged, the moving sleeve is sleeved with the elastic member, and the other end of the elastic member away from the moving sleeve is in abutment with the inner bottom wall of the inner handle.

[0017] From the above scheme can be seen, in pressing the handle, the special-shaped connecting rod drives the moving sleeve to go deeper into the inner handle, because the moving sleeve is provided with the second protrusion, the second protrusion is blocked when moving to the position provided with the first protrusion, rotation occurs, the moving sleeve drives the special-shaped connecting rod to rotate, so that the connector, the egg beating rib and the locking piece rotate as a whole, when no pressure is applied, under the action of the elastic component, the moving sleeve drives the special-shaped connecting rod to reset. Pressing the handle several times can realize automatic beating of the egg liquid, without manual rotation, it is more labor-saving and convenient to use, and the egg beating efficiency is also higher.

[0018] Further scheme is that the handle further comprises an outer handle, the outer handle is sleeved outside the inner handle, and the outer handle is made of silica gel.

[0019] From the above scheme can be seen, the outer handle is provided, so that the hand is more anti-skid and the hand feeling is more soft when holding.

[0020] Further scheme is that the egg beater further comprises an anti-skid pad, the anti-skid pad is arranged at one end of the connector away from the handle, and one end of the special-shaped connecting rod is inserted into the anti-skid pad.

[0021] From the above scheme can be seen, the anti-skid pad is anti-skid, and stability during rotation is ensured.

[0022] Further scheme is that the anti-skid pad is made of silica gel.

[0031] Referring to Figures 1 to 6The portable egg beater comprises a special-shaped connecting rod 1, a connecting head 2, an egg-beating rib 3, a locking piece 4, a handle 5 and an anti-skid pad 6.

[0032] The cross section of the special-shaped connecting rod 1 is a polygonal structure, and the polygonal structure comprises a triangle.

[0033] The connecting head 2, the egg-beating rib 3, the locking piece 4 and the anti-skid pad 6 are arranged at one end of the special-shaped connecting rod 1 in the length direction, and the handle 5 is arranged at the other end of the special-shaped connecting rod 1 in the length direction. The special-shaped connecting rod 1 passes through the connecting head 2, and the connecting head 2 is fixed on the special-shaped connecting rod 1. The side of the connecting head 2 close to the handle 5 is provided with the locking piece 4, the special-shaped connecting rod 1 passes through the locking piece 4, and the locking piece 4 can move along the length direction of the special-shaped connecting rod 1. The anti-skid pad 6 is arranged on the side of the connecting head 2 away from the handle 5, the special-shaped connecting rod 1 is inserted into the anti-skid pad 6 and does not pass through the anti-skid pad 6. The other end of the special-shaped connecting rod 1 is inserted into the handle 5 and does not pass through the handle 5.

[0034] The number of the egg-beating ribs 3 is multiple, and one end of the multiple egg-beating ribs 3 is inserted into the side of the connecting head 2 away from the handle 5 in the circumferential direction and is fixed. The other end of the multiple egg-beating ribs 3 is inserted into the side of the locking piece 4 close to the connecting head 2 in the circumferential direction and is fixed.

[0035] The locking piece 4 comprises a knob 41 and a moving head 42, the moving head 42 is closer to the connecting head 2 than the knob 41, and the egg-beating rib 3 is fixed on the side of the moving head 42 facing the connecting head 2.

[0036] Specifically, the moving head 42 comprises a fastening protrusion 422 and a rib fixing end 423, the rib fixing end 423 is connected with the fastening protrusion 422, and the egg-beating rib 3 is fixed on the side of the rib fixing end 423 facing the connecting head 2. The fastening protrusion 422 is arranged on the side of the rib fixing end 423 away from the connecting head 2, the number of the fastening protrusions 422 is multiple, the fastening protrusions 422 are formed in the circumferential direction of the rib fixing end 423 away from the connecting head 2, and the fastening protrusions 422 are elastic pieces. Preferably, the number of the fastening protrusions 422 is the same as the number of the side walls of the special-shaped connecting rod 1. In the embodiment, the number of the fastening protrusions 422 is six, and the fastening protrusions 422 are arranged on the respective sides of the special-shaped connecting rod 1 correspondingly. The side of the rib fixing end 423 close to the fastening protrusion 422 is provided with an external thread 421. The knob 41 is sleeved on the outside of the fastening protrusion 422, the knob 41 is provided with an internal thread (not shown in the figure), and the internal thread is matched with the external thread 421. The knob 41 is provided with a circular truncated cone end, and the circular truncated cone end is arranged on the side of the knob away from the connecting head 2.

[0037] When knob 41 is fully tightened, the fastening protrusion 422 is in close contact with the outer surface of the irregular connecting rod 1, thus fixing the locking member 4. When knob 41 is loosened, a gap exists between the fastening protrusion 422 and the outer surface of the irregular connecting rod 1, allowing the locking member 4 to move along the irregular connecting rod 1. The irregular connecting rod 1 prevents the knob 41 from rotating simultaneously with the moving head 42, thus preventing the whisking tendon 3 from being rotated as well. It also prevents the whisking tendon 3 from rotating during the movement of the locking member 4, thus guiding the movement of the locking member 4 and ensuring the whisking effect and the service life of the whisking tendon 3. Both the rotation and movement operations of knob 41 can be performed with one hand to adjust the whisking tendon 3, and only longitudinal movement occurs without axial rotation. After adjustment, it can also be tightened with one hand, without the need for additional external parts for fastening, making it more convenient to use and more aesthetically pleasing.

[0038] The handle 5 includes an outer handle 51, an inner handle 52, a fixed sleeve 53, a movable sleeve 54, and an elastic component 55. The fixed sleeve 53 is fitted onto the side of the irregular connecting rod 1 away from the connector head 2. The movable sleeve 54 is positioned on the axis of the fixed sleeve 53, and the irregular connecting rod 1 extends into the movable sleeve 54 and abuts against the inner wall of the movable sleeve 54. An inner handle 52 is provided outside the movable sleeve 54 and is connected to the fixed sleeve 53. An outer handle 51 is fitted over the inner handle 52; preferably, the outer handle 51 is made of silicone. In this embodiment, the elastic component 55 is a coil spring.

[0039] The inner wall of the inner handle 52 is provided with a threaded first protrusion 521, and the outer wall of the movable sleeve 54 is provided with a plurality of second protrusions 541 along the circumference. The second protrusions 541 contact the inner wall of the inner handle 52 where the first protrusions 521 are not provided. The movable sleeve 54 is covered with an elastic member 55, and the other end of the elastic member 55 away from the movable sleeve 54 abuts against the inner bottom wall of the inner handle 52.

[0040] When handle 5 is pressed, the irregular connecting rod 1 causes the movable sleeve 54 to penetrate deeper into the inner handle 52. Since the movable sleeve 54 has a second protrusion 541, when the second protrusion 541 moves to the position where the first protrusion 521 is located, it is blocked and rotates. The movable sleeve 54 then drives the irregular connecting rod 1 to rotate, thereby causing the connector 2, the egg-beating rib 3, the locking fastener 4, and the anti-slip pad 6 to rotate as a whole. When no pressure is applied, the movable sleeve 54 drives the irregular connecting rod 1 to return to its original position under the action of the elastic component 55. Multiple presses of handle 5 can automatically break up the egg mixture without manual rotation, making it more labor-saving, convenient, and efficient.
